The Bachelor of Arts (Economics) offers valuable insights into the intersections of business, government, and data analysis. This course equips students with essential skills for various sectors like financial markets, marketing, international trade, logistics, and consultancy. It aims to foster understanding of economic phenomena, data analysis, and decision-making processes. From exploring macroeconomics to applied economic policies, it incrementally enhances economic knowledge. Furthermore, it delves into societal economic interactions and how resources are utilized, illuminating the workings of our global economy..

The Bachelor of Business (Financial Planning) offers an extensive understanding of crafting financial strategies tailored to individual client needs and risk profiles. This course covers investment, taxation, retirement, and estate planning. It also delves into market theories, securities assessment, and client-advising techniques within regulatory frameworks. Advanced technology such as Bloomberg terminals is used for real-time financial market analysis and research. Upon completion, graduates will be proficient in both advising techniques and technology-assisted analysis, prepared for various financial planning roles..

The Bachelor of Business (Finance) offers an in-depth understanding of core financial concepts and skills vital for a career in finance. This course includes topics such as financial management, investment analysis, and risk management, along with foundational financial planning principles. Students will also gain practical abilities in budgeting, forecasting, and financial reporting through hands-on projects and real-world scenarios. Upon completion, graduates will be well-equipped with both theoretical knowledge and practical skills highly valued in the finance industry..
